Inside the library

Inside Hornsey Library

The Grade II listed library is situated in the creative hub of the borough and offers a huge variety of services and facilities.

It hosts regular exhibitions of emerging artists in The Original Gallery, book readings from international bestsellers and local authors and is annually listed in the Open House programme to visit the engraved window by F Mitchell showing Hornsey architecture and bronze sculpture by Huxley-Jones set in fountain outside.

Hornsey Library also has large book,newspaper, CD and DVD collections includes material in many different languages.

Cafe at Hornsey Library

Cafe

Opening hours Tuesday to Saturday, 9.15am to- 4.45pm.

Chapter One Cafe, on the first floor, is run by pieceofplenty - artisan food producers based in N8.

The cafe serves fresh filter coffee, tea, hot chocolate, juices, salads, sandwiches, savoury and sweet snacks, and locally produced cakes. Breakfast snacks are also available including granola with stewed fruits, yoghurt and milk. Food can be enjoyed in the courtyard garden.
